TITLE: Laboratory Supervisor
Summary:
- Maximizes human, equipment and financial resources and ensures that they are used appropriately.
- Facilitates the production of high quality defensible data, safely and on time by abiding by all internal quality and safety policies.
- Organizes, trains and directs staff to maintain a good working environment and ensures continuous improvement in productivity and efficiency.
- Ensures Staff are in full compliance to company ethics, quality, traceability and safety requirements.
Duties:
- Adheres to the Bureau Veritas Code of Ethics Policy
- Co-ordinates requests or recommends resource planning e.g. need for additional staff or equipment.
- Elevates significant & complex resource issues to Manager.
- Monitors lab supplies and equipment.
- With the Management Team, helps develops strategic plans with the objective of preparing the department for continued growth.
- Develops and nurtures ongoing relationships with colleagues in Sales, Customer Service, QA and other internal departments.
- Leads and develops staff including responsibility for recruitment of new employees, setting objectives, evaluating performance and expectations, coaching and mentoring, working jointly with employees in the development of their career path, ensuring that adequate training is provided.
- Develops and maintains a positive work environment for employees.
- Acts as technical resource for Manager, Client Services and staff.
- Ensures that employees are following SOPs and works to reduce non-conformances.
- Provides information, instructions, and assistance to all staff in order to protect the health and safety of employees.
- Leads by example.
- Acts as a positive change agent in supporting Bureau Veritas’ new initiatives (operational and cultural).
- Supports and complies with all Bureau Veritas policies including the Quality System and Health & Safety programs.
- Participates in/performs internal and external audits.
Skills:
- Accurately follows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s) and other instructions.
- Assesses problems and recommends solutions.
- Excellent up-to-date knowledge of laboratory processes.
- Knowledge of Microsoft Office and Laboratory Information Management Systems (LIMS).
Attributes:
- Excellent communication skills, both written and verbal.
- Flexibility to deal with different situations and personalities.
- Positive outlook with an ability to work in a fast-paced environment.
- Works under pressure to meet changing deadlines and shifting priorities.
- Detail orientated and strong record keeping skills.
Minimum Qualifications:
- Demonstrated success in a leadership role.
- 3-5 years of experience in related environment.
Education:
- B.Sc. or technical diploma and equivalent experience.
Working Conditions:
- May involve long periods of standing.
- Some lifting and carrying (up to 10 kgs).
- Requires flexible working hours, overtime and shift work.
- Hazardous materials are handled using established safety procedures and appropriate personal protective equipment (PPE).
